2. linux系統設置命令
alias
功能說明:設置指令的別名。
語 法:alias[別名]=[指令名稱]
補充說明:用戶可利用alias,自定指令的別名。若僅輸入alias,則可列出目前所有的別名設置。 alias的效力僅及于該次登入的操作。若要每次登入是即自動設好別名,可在.profile或.cshrc中設定指令的別名。
參 數:若不加任何參數,則列出目前所有的別名設置。
apmd(advanced?power?management?BIOS?daemon)
功能說明:進階電源管理服務程序。
語 法:apmd?[-u?v?V?W][-p?<百分比變化量>][-w?<百分比值>]
補充說明:apmd負責BIOS進階電源管理(APM)相關的記錄,警告與管理工作。
參 數:
??-p<百分比變化量>或--percentage<百分比變化量>??當電力變化的幅度超出設置的百分比變化量,即記錄事件百分比變化量的預設值為5,若設置值超過100,則關閉此功能。?
??-u或--utc?將BIOS時鐘設為UTC,以便從懸待模式恢復時,將-u參數傳送至clock或hwclock程序。?
??-v或--verbose?記錄所有的APM事件。?
??-V或--version?顯示版本信息。?
??-w<百分比值>或--warn<百分比值>?當電池不在充電狀態時,且電池電量低于設置的百分比值,則在syslog(2)的ALERT層記錄警告信息。百分比值的預設置為10,若設置為0,則關閉此功能。??
??-W或--wall?發出警告信息給所有人。
aumix(audio?mixer)
功能說明:設置音效裝置。
語 法:aumix?[-123bcilmoprstvwWx][(+/-)強度][PqR][-dfhILqS]
補充說明:設置各項音效裝置的信號強度以及指定播放與錄音的裝置。
參 數:
??[-123bcilmoprstvwWx]為頻道參數,用來指定裝置的頻道;[PqR]可用來指定播放或錄音裝置;[-dfhILqS]?則為指令參數。若不加任何參數,aumix會顯示簡單的圖形界面供調整設置頻道參數:
??-1? 輸入信號線1。?
??-2? 輸入信號線2。?
??-3? 輸入信號線3。?
??-b? 低音。?
??-c? CD。?
??-i? 輸入信號強度。?
??-m? 麥克風。?
??-o? 輸出信號強度。??
??-p? PC喇叭。?
??-r? 錄音。?
??-s? 合成器。?
??-t? 高音。?
??-v? 主音量。?
??-w? PCM。?
??-W? PCM2。?
??-x? 混音器。?
??(+/-)強度? 出現(+/-)時,代表在原有的強度上加減指定值。若未使用(+/-),則直接將強度設為指定值。? 指定音效裝置?
??P? 指定播放裝置。?
??q? 顯示頻道設置。?
??R? 指定錄音裝置。?
指令參數?
??-d? 指定音效裝置的名稱。?
??-f? 指定存儲或載入設置的文件。?
??-h? 在使用時顯示信息。?
??-I? 以圖形界面方式來執行aumix。?
??-L? 從$HOME/.aumixrc或/etc/aumixrc載入設置。?
??-q? 顯示所有頻道的設置值。?
??-S? 將設置值保存至/HOME/.aumixrc。
bind
功能說明:顯示或設置鍵盤按鍵與其相關的功能。
語 法:bind?[-dlv][-f?<按鍵配置文件>][-m?<按鍵配置>][-q?<功能>]
補充說明:您可以利用bind命令了解有哪些按鍵組合與其功能,也可以自行指定要用哪些按鍵組合。
參 數:
-d? 顯示按鍵配置的內容。?
??-f<按鍵配置文件>? 載入指定的按鍵配置文件。?
-l? 列出所有的功能。?
-m<按鍵配置>? 指定按鍵配置。?
-q<功能>? 顯示指定功能的按鍵。?
-v? 列出目前的按鍵配置與其功能。
chkconfig(check?config)
功能說明:檢查,設置系統的各種服務。
語 法:chkconfig?[--add][--del][--list][系統服務]?或?chkconfig?[--level?<等級代號>][系統服務][on/off/reset]
補充說明:這是Red?Hat公司遵循GPL規則所開發的程序,它可查詢操作系統在每一個執行等級中會執行哪些系統服務,其中包括各類常駐服務。
參 數:
--add? 增加所指定的系統服務,讓chkconfig指令得以管理它,并同時在系統啟動的敘述文件內增加相關數據。?
--del? 刪除所指定的系統服務,不再由chkconfig指令管理,并同時在系統啟動的敘述文件內刪除相關數據。?
--level<等級代號>? 指定讀系統服務要在哪一個執行等級中開啟或關畢
chroot(change?root)
功能說明:改變根目錄。
語 法:chroot?[--help][--version][目的目錄][執行指令...]
補充說明:把根目錄換成指定的目的目錄。
參 數:
--help? 在線幫助。
--version? 顯示版本信息。
clock
功能說明:調整?RTC?時間。
語 法:
clock?[--adjust][--debug][--directisa][--getepoch][--hctosys][--set?--date="<日期時間>"][--setepoch?--epoch=<?>][--show][--systohc][--test][--utc][--version]
補充說明:RTC?是電腦內建的硬件時間,執行這項指令可以顯示現在時刻,調整硬件時鐘的時間,將系統時間設成與硬件時鐘之時間一致,或是把系統時間回存到硬件時鐘。
參 數:
--adjust? 第一次使用"--set"或"--systohc"參數設置硬件時鐘,會在/etc目錄下產生一個名稱為adjtime的文件。當再次使用這兩個參數調整硬件時鐘,此文件便會記錄兩次調整間之差異,日后執行clock指令加上"--adjust"參數時,程序會自動根?據記錄文件的數值差異,計算出平均值,自動調整硬件時鐘的時間。?
--debug? 詳細顯示指令執行過程,便于排錯或了解程序執行的情形。?
--directisa? 告訴clock指令不要通過/dev/rtc設備文件,直接對硬件時鐘進行存取。這個參數適用于僅有ISA總線結構的老式電腦。?
--getepoch? 把系統核心內的硬件時鐘新時代數值,呈現到標準輸出設備。?
--hctosys? Hardware?Clock?to?System?Time,把系統時間設成和硬件時鐘一致。由于這個動作將會造成系統全面更新文件的存取時間,所以最好在系統啟動時就執行它。?
--set--date? 設置硬件時鐘的日期和時間。?
--setepoch--epoch=<年份>?? 設置系統核心之硬件時鐘的新時代數值,年份以四位樹字表示。?
--show? 讀取硬件時鐘的時間,并將其呈現至標準輸出設備。?
--systohc? System?Time?to?Hardware?Clock,將系統時間存回硬件時鐘內。?
--test? 僅作測試,并不真的將時間寫入硬件時鐘或系統時間。?
--utc? 把硬件時鐘上的時間時為CUT,有時也稱為UTC或UCT。?
--version? 顯示版本信息。
crontab
功能說明:設置計時器。
語 法:crontab?[-u?<用戶名稱>][配置文件]?或?crontab?[-u?<用戶名稱>][-elr]
補充說明:cron是一個常駐服務,它提供計時器的功能,讓用戶在特定的時間得以執行預設的指令或程序。只要用戶會編輯計時器的配置文件,就可以使用計時器的功能。其配置文件格式如下:
??Minute?Hour?Day?Month?DayOFWeek?Command?
?參 數:?
-e? 編輯該用戶的計時器設置。?
-l? 列出該用戶的計時器設置。?
-r? 刪除該用戶的計時器設置。?
-u<用戶名稱>? 指定要設定計時器的用戶名稱。
declare
功能說明:聲明?shell?變量。
語 法:declare?[+/-][rxi][變量名稱=設置值]?或?declare?-f
補充說明:declare為shell指令,在第一種語法中可用來聲明變量并設置變量的屬性([rix]即為變量的屬性),在第二種語法中可用來顯示shell函數。若不加上任何參數,則會顯示全部的shell變量與函數(與執行set指令的效果相同)。
參 數:
+/-? "-"可用來指定變量的屬性,"+"則是取消變量所設的屬性。?
-f? 僅顯示函數。?
r? 將變量設置為只讀。?
x? 指定的變量會成為環境變量,可供shell以外的程序來使用。?
i? [設置值]可以是數值,字符串或運算式。